Biplot Analysis of Test Sites and Trait Relations of Soybean in Ontario

Weikai Yan and Istvan Rajcan*

Crop Science Div., Dep. of Plant Agriculture, Univ. of Guelph, Guelph, ON, Canada N1G 2W1

Fig. 1. Yearly GGE biplots for yield data from 1994–1999 soybean trials in the 2800 corn heat unit area of Ontario. The names of the test sites are spelled out in lowercase letters, with the first letter indicating the exact position of the site; the vertex genotypes are spelled out in uppercase letters, and all other genotypes are represented by "c".

Fig. 2. GGE biplot based on the yield data of 28 soybean genotypes that were tested all three years from 1997–1999. (A) The genotype by environment biplot taking each year-site combination as a single environment; (B) the genotype by site biplot on the basis of data averaged over years. The names of the test sites are in lowercase letters and the names of the genotypes in uppercase letters. EXET = Exeter, STPA = St. Pauls, WINC = Winchester, and WDST = Woodstock.

Fig. 3. The yearly soybean genotype by trait biplots of 1994–1999. The traits are spelled out in lowercase letters, and each genotype is represented by "c". DTM = days to maturity, HEIGHT = Plant height, KW = 100 seed weight, LODG = lodging scores, OIL = percentage of oil, PROTEIN = percentage of protein, YLD = seed yield, YOIL = oil yield per unit land area, and YPROT = protein yield per unit land area.

Fig. 5. Soybean Genotype selection on the basis of a GT biplot. (A) Selection on the basis of seed yield; (B) selection on the basis of oil and protein concentration; (C) selection on the basis of oil concentration and seed yield; (D) selection on the basis of protein concentration and seed yield; and (E) selection on the basis of oil yield and protein yield. DTM = days to maturity, HEIGHT = Plant height, KW = 100 seed weight, LODG = lodging scores, OIL = percentage of oil, PROTEIN = percentage of protein, YLD = seed yield, YOIL = oil yield per unit land area, and YPROT = protein yield per unit land area.
